				<description>&lt;p&gt;&lt;img src=&#34;http://ir-heating-store.com/images/a555db23e4466eed661681b756c2f056.png&#34; alt=&#34;Hydrophobic coating dryer&#34;&gt;&lt;/p&gt;&#xA;&lt;h2 id=&#34;introduction&#34;&gt;Introduction&lt;/h2&gt;&#xA;&lt;p&gt;We built this hydrophobic coating dryer to be a compact powerhouse for screen-printed glass lines. Think of it as a custom infrared drying unit that delivers fast, even heat—without eating up precious floor space. At its heart is a shortwave halogen infrared tube, chosen because it packs a serious amount of heat into a small package.&lt;/p&gt;&#xA;&lt;h2 id=&#34;power-voltage-and-sizethe-real-world-details&#34;&gt;Power, Voltage, and Size—The Real-World Details&lt;/h2&gt;&#xA;&lt;p&gt;We spec&amp;rsquo;d the unit for 400V operation. Why does that matter? Because it lets us push more power through the heating element without needing bulky wiring and oversized contactors. In practice, that means quicker ramp-up and rock-solid temperature control, even when you&amp;rsquo;re running full tilt.&#xA;The shortwave infrared tube focuses all that &lt;a href=&#34;https://o-yate.com&#34;&gt;energy&lt;/a&gt; right where you need it—on the target. Not sprayed all over the machine. That tight focus is exactly what gives you a 40% space saving. The drying zone is shorter, so the conveyor and guarding can be more compact. You end up with a smaller footprint, but you don&amp;rsquo;t lose any of the throughput your line demands.&lt;/p&gt;</description>
